The Snatchers (Al-Naze'aat)
In the name of Allah, the Beneficent, the Merciful
By those that pluck out vehemently 1 by the angels who gently release the souls of the believers, 2 And by those that swim along (i.e. angels or planets in their orbits, etc.). 3 and the outstrippers (angels), outstripping, 4 And direct affairs by command, 5 On the day when the trembling one will tremble. (The disbelievers will certainly taste the punishment.) 6 And the second followeth it, 7 hearts will throb on that Day 8 While eyes are downcast 9 [And yet,] some say: "What! Are we indeed to be restored to our former state 10 "Even after we are crumbled bones?" 11 They said, “So this return is an obvious loss!” 12 But all it will take is a single blast, 13 and then, lo, they will be fully awakened [to the truth]! 14 Hath there come unto thee the history of Moses? 15 Lo! His Sustainer called out to him in the twice-hallowed valley: 16 [saying], "Go to Pharaoh, he has exceeded all bounds, 17 Then say thou: wouldst thou to be purified? 18 ‘And I may guide you to your Lord, so that you may fear.’” 19 Moses showed him the great miracle 20 But he rejected (the truth) and disobeyed. 21 Then he turned his back, striving. 22 then, he gathered, proclaimed, 23 Then he said: I am your lord, the most high. 24 Allah therefore seized him, in the punishment of this world and the Hereafter. 25 Most surely there is in this a lesson to him who fears. 26
